The Muscadet appellation designates a dry white wine produced in the Loire Valley, near Nantes, from the Melon de Bourgogne grape variety. Renowned for its freshness and minerality, it is divided into three main appellations: Muscadet, Muscadet Sèvre-et-Maine and Muscadet Côtes-de-Grandlieu, with variations such as Muscadet sur lie, aged on its lees for complex aromas. The vineyard extends over approximately 8,000 hectares, on varied soils (schist, granite, gneiss), imparting notes of citrus, apple and a saline touch. With an annual production of approximately 400,000 hectoliters, this light and lively wine, shaped by an oceanic climate, is ideal with seafood.
